Kate Middleton has promoted her long-serving and much-loved stylist, Natasha Archer.

Archer, who is known by friends as ‘Tash’, has been working for the Princess of Wales since 2007. She was initially hired as a personal assistant, before being given an increasing number of responsibilities, including stylist for the princess. She was the first non-family member to shoot into the Lindo Wing after Prince George was born. According to MailOnline, the two remain unwaveringly close, with Archer even collecting the princess from the London Clinic following her abdominal operation earlier this year.

Insiders have said she has been “inseparable” from Kate Middleton in recent months and she has now been promoted to the new role of senior private executive. Sources said, “Natasha deserves this boost—she’s unfailingly discreet and loyal to Kate.”

‘Tash’ has been working with the Royal Family since 2007, earning her big promotion in 2014 after giving her honest opinion on Kate’s nude court shoes and proving that she was a dab hand at packing her royal tour suitcases. She has been widely credited with helping Kate move from girl-next-door to the elegant princess the world recognizes today.

Tatler observed in 2019: “Her neutral, functional wardrobe has been replaced by splashes of vibrant colour and pattern,” citing examples like a purple pussybow shirt by Gucci and an Alexander McQueen floral violet gown.

A well-linked royal couple if there ever was one, Chris Jackson, Archer’s husband, regularly accompanies the King and Queen and the Prince of Wales on official engagements. Between the glamorous, smiling array of royal photographs, Jackson regularly shares pictures of his family on his Instagram account. Archer and Jackson’s son, Theo, was born in December 2018, only a few months after Kate and William’s third child, Prince Louis.
